Organizations that have endorsed medical access to marijuana include: the AIDS Action Council, American Academy of Family Physicians, American Public Health Association, American Academy of HIV Medicine, American Nurses Association, Lymphoma Foundation of America, National Association of People With AIDS, the New England Journal of Medicine, the state medical associations of New York, California, Florida and Rhode Island, and many others. |

Introduction to the process of medical marijuana guidelines Since the 1996 passage of California's medical marijuana law, Proposition 215, counties have grappled with the key issue left unresolved in the measure: How much is a reasonable amount. The federal government has decades of experience in producing and providing medical marijuana and has studied garden yields. Its IND medical marijuana program has shown that more than six pounds of marijuana per year is a safe and effective dosage. California patients more typically use up to half that amount, or three pounds of cannabis bud per year. What size garden is therefore appropriate? The answer must consider several variables. - Every garden is different.
- Grown outdoors, plants can get large. An exceptional garden can yield many pounds of cannabis bud with just a few huge plants.
- The common "Sea of Green" indoor garden uses scores or hundreds of very small plants to yield a few pounds.
- Different growers get different yields using the same techniques.

For early detection within days of the summer solstice, female cannabis plants will have pairs of white hairs emerging at the main stalk joints while males will have round looking pre-flowers in the same area but spread a bit further apart. Click to enlarge image in a pop-up window. Females will usually be shorter and more bushy while males will be tall and have fewer branches with more space in between. |

by Fred Gardner, editor of O'Shaughnessy's Journal of the California Cannabis Research Medical Group
Most drug-policy-reform advocates know the name of Judge Francis Young and many can quote a line from his 1988 recommendation that the DEA remove marijuana from Schedule One: "Marijuana is one of the safest therapeutically active substances known to man."
Few if any activists know the name of Judge James A. Washington. And whereas Judge Young's recommendation was rejected by the DEA, Judge Washington's decision in United States v. Robert Randall had an actual and significant impact.
